一、引言
在当今的数字化时代,网站已成为个人和企业展示自身的重要平台,对于希望涉足这一领域的开发者来说,选择一个合适的开发框架至关重要,ASP.NET,作为微软推出的一款强大的Web开发框架,凭借其高效性、灵活性和丰富的功能集,成为了众多开发者的首选,本文将深入探讨如何使用ASP.NET制作网站,从基础知识到实际操作,为读者提供全面的指导。
二、准备工作
在开始使用ASP.NET制作网站之前,需要做好以下准备工作:
Visual Studio:选择适合的版本(如社区版或专业版),并确保计算机满足其系统要求,安装过程中,建议同时安装.NET集成开发环境包,以便在Visual Studio中顺利开发ASP.NET应用。
SQL Server:虽然不是必须的,但SQL Server是ASP.NET应用常用的数据库之一,对于初学者,可以选择SQL Server Express版本,它是免费的且易于安装。
- 打开Visual Studio,选择“文件”->“新建”->“项目”。
- 在弹出的窗口中,选择“ASP.NET Web应用程序”模板,为项目命名并选择保存位置。
- 点击“确定”,进入模板选择界面,这里可以根据项目需求选择合适的模板,如MVC、Web Forms等。
三、添加页面和控件
- 在解决方案资源管理器中,右键单击项目名称,选择“添加”->“新建项”。
- 在弹出的窗口中,选择要添加的页面类型(如Web Form、MVC View等),并命名文件名称。
- 点击“添加”,即可在项目中创建新的页面。
- 在设计视图中,可以通过拖拽的方式将所需的控件(如文本框、按钮、标签等)从工具箱中添加到页面上。
- 也可以通过HTML代码的方式手动添加控件。
四、编写代码逻辑
- 在ASP.NET中,可以使用C#或VB.NET等语言编写后端代码逻辑,这些代码通常位于CodeBehind文件中(对于Web Forms项目)或控制器中(对于MVC项目)。
- 编写代码时,可以利用ASP.NET提供的各种对象(如Request、Response、Session等)来处理用户请求和数据传输。
- 前端代码主要负责页面的呈现和交互效果,在ASP.NET中,可以使用HTML、CSS和JavaScript等语言编写前端代码。
- 为了提高开发效率和可维护性,建议将前端代码与后端代码分离,并遵循MVC(模型-视图-控制器)架构模式。
五、调试和发布网站
- Visual Studio提供了强大的调试功能,可以帮助开发者快速定位和解决问题,在调试过程中,可以设置断点、查看变量值、调用堆栈等。
- 调试完成后,需要对网站进行全面的测试,确保各项功能正常运行且无明显错误。
- 当网站开发完成并通过测试后,就可以将其发布到服务器上了,在Visual Studio中,可以通过“发布”功能将网站发布到指定的服务器或本地文件夹中。
- 发布前,需要配置好服务器的环境(如安装必要的软件、配置IIS等),并确保网站的所有依赖项都已正确安装。
六、总结与展望
通过本文的介绍,相信读者已经对使用ASP.NET制作网站有了基本的了解,从准备工作到添加页面和控件,再到编写代码逻辑和调试发布网站,每一步都至关重要,随着技术的不断发展,ASP.NET也将不断更新和完善其功能特性,为开发者提供更加便捷高效的开发体验,建议开发者在学习和使用ASP.NET的过程中保持持续学习和关注新技术动态的态度。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态